Rock Creek Store locator Chattanooga. Rock Creek stores located in Chattanooga: 1 Largest shopping mall with Rock Creek store in Chattanooga: Hamilton Place Rock Creek store locator Chattanooga displays complete list and huge database of Rock Creek stores, factory stores, shops and boutiques in Chattanooga (Tennessee).
